wbs1969 Posted May 7, 2017 Share Posted May 7, 2017 (edited) Today I tried to update stock levels and other content in the cart and I am receiving this error: 403 Forbidden Access to this resource on the server is denied! I had edited content as recently as 2 weeks ago with no problem. I upgraded to 6.1.7, but the problem was the same before and after the upgrade. Is there something I can do to fix this problem without contacting the web host? Any help would be appreciated. havenswift-hosting Posted May 7, 2017 Share Posted May 7, 2017 This is almost certainly a mod_security rule trip - something in the content is tripping a rule. Your host will be able to tell you what rule and you can choose to have that rule whitelisted or edit the content to remove whatever is causing the issue Ian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

wbs1969 Posted May 7, 2017 Author Share Posted May 7, 2017 Apparently it was a ModSecurity rule. My webhost has fixed it. Thank you for your replies.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

"Fixing it" will mean they whitelisted that rule which is the easiest way to stop the problem and sometimes is the only way but you should understand what the rule was that was tripping and why - whitelisting that rule removes that protection from your site.
